A Serene Oasis: The Fairy Pools of Scotland
Nestled in the Isle of Skye, the Fairy Pools offer a picturesque and tranquil escape from the crowds. These crystal-clear pools, formed by cascading waterfalls, are a sight to behold. With their vibrant blue hues and surrounding lush greenery, the Fairy Pools create a serene oasis for nature lovers and photographers alike. Take a leisurely walk along the trail that winds through the pools, and you’ll feel like you’ve stepped into a fairytale.
The Enigmatic Stone Forest of Madagascar
Located in the southern region of Madagascar, the Tsingy de Bemaraha National Park is a unique landscape that will leave you in awe. The park is home to a vast expanse of limestone formations, resembling a stone forest. These otherworldly structures have been shaped by millions of years of erosion, resulting in sharp, jagged peaks. As you navigate through this natural labyrinth, you’ll feel like you’ve been transported to another planet.
Unspoiled Paradise: Kauai’s Na Pali Coast
While Hawaii is known for its stunning beaches, the Na Pali Coast in Kauai remains relatively undiscovered. This rugged coastline stretches for 15 miles and is characterized by towering cliffs, lush valleys, and cascading waterfalls. Accessible only by boat or hiking, the Na Pali Coast offers a remote and untouched paradise. Take a boat tour to witness the dramatic cliffs up close or hike the Kalalau Trail for breathtaking views of the coastline.
The Mystical Glowworm Caves of New Zealand
Deep underground in the Waitomo region of New Zealand, lies a hidden wonder – the Glowworm Caves. As you venture into the darkness of these caves, you’ll be greeted by a magical sight. Thousands of glowworms illuminate the cave ceiling, creating a breathtaking spectacle. Board a boat and glide through the cave’s underground river, as the glowworms light up the surrounding darkness. It’s an experience that will leave you mesmerized.
Uncharted Beauty: The Faroe Islands
Tucked away in the North Atlantic Ocean, the Faroe Islands offer a remote and untouched beauty. With their dramatic cliffs, cascading waterfalls, and vibrant green landscapes, the Faroe Islands are a photographer’s dream. Explore the quaint villages, hike along the rugged trails, and soak in the tranquility of this hidden gem. The Faroe Islands may not be on everyone’s travel radar, but those who venture here are rewarded with breathtaking vistas at every turn.
